Odontesthes bonariensis
largest record catch captured in a picture and published
| category: | rod & reel record |
|---|---|
| weight: | 3,60 kg ( 7 lb 15 oz ) |
| length: | 75 cm ( 30 inches ) |
| locality: | Cuesta del Viento Reservoir, Argentina |
| year: | 2013 |

RECORD WEIGHT
| category | metric | english | waters | country | year |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| rod & reel | 3,60 kg | 7 lb 15 oz | Cuesta del Viento Reservoir | Argentina | 2013 |
| other methods | 5,20 kg | 11 lb 7 oz | unknown | Argentina | unknown |
| questionable | 6,35 kg | 14 lb 0 oz | fishing lake Esmeralda | Chile | 2003 |
RECORD LENGTH
| category | metric | english |
|---|---|---|
| rod & reel | 77 cm | 30 inches |
| other methods | 82 cm | 32 inches |
RECORD AGE
| category | age |
|---|---|
| verified | + 4 years |
